Commit Message

Yoshihiro Shimoda June 5, 2019, 11:11 a.m. UTC
iommu_dma_map_sg() will use the unmap function in the future. To
avoid a forward declaration, this patch move the function place.

Signed-off-by: Yoshihiro Shimoda <yoshihiro.shimoda.uh@renesas.com>
---
 drivers/iommu/dma-iommu.c | 48 +++++++++++++++++++++++------------------------
 1 file changed, 24 insertions(+), 24 deletions(-)
